Marie Theisen

After her starring role in Academy Award nominated "Søndagsengler" she has been seen on and off TV, hosting the children's morning show "Kykelikokos". She haS since been working as a radio reporter, in P4, P1 and NRK Østlandssendingen. Currently she's a reporter for Kanal 24, known for her absurd style and off-beat questioning. [2005]

The Other Side of Sunday (1996)

The Other Side of Sunday, also known in Norwegian as "Søndagsengler", is a movie that criticizes the small, and often tight, church community. We follow the Preacher's Daughter, Maria, on her journey to liberate herself from the stiff church community and her father.  (more)

DIRECTION:  Berit Nesheim
CAST:  Marie Theisen  •  Hildegun Riise  •  Bjørn Sundquist  •  Sylvia Salvesen
